Contains the fully developed, well-conceptualised conclusions from the research and usually a bullet point list of the recommendations drawn from the conclusions.

 

· Draws conclusions from previously analysed discussion and relate to the research question.

 

· Summative findings; extract and emphasis the key issues discovered.

 

· Discuss if the study has taken the literature one stage further – have you added to, challenged, or re-enforced existing theory and/or phenomenon?

 

· What are your recommendations to address the management issue which was identified in the Introduction?

 

· Reflect (limitations) on the appropriateness of your adopted methods.

 

· Suggest possible areas for new of further work.
